So there is a wonderful company called Frantz Art Glass that sells lampworking/beadmaking supplies and they have the most unique glass of all places I have seen so far. They get odd lots (basically colors that were made by accident but still have potential) from Vetrofond (one of the major makers of soft glass rods) and they were having a contest to name the colors of the latest 14 new odd lots.
